What Exactly Is Composite Fencing Made Of?
Composite fencing combines wood fibers (often recycled sawdust or wood shavings) and recycled plastic, usually polyethylene. The result? A dense, durable board that looks like wood but acts like plastic when it comes to resilience. It’s molded and colored to resemble natural materials, but without all the problems that come with them.
Some brands even add UV inhibitors to prevent fading and surface protectants to reduce scratching. When installed properly, and we mean properly, it looks fantastic and lasts for decades.
Composite Fence Styles to Match Your Home
You’ve got options. Composite fencing isn’t a one-size-fits-all solution. There are several styles and finishes available, which means you can find something that matches your home’s aesthetic, whether it’s modern, ranch-style, or anything in between.
Here are some popular styles you might consider:
Horizontal slat – Clean, modern lines for a contemporary look.
Board-on-board – Extra privacy with a more traditional look.
Shadowbox – Offers airflow and visibility while maintaining privacy.
Decorative top panels – Add personality and curb appeal to your yard.
You can also choose from a range of earthy tones like brown, gray, tan, and even black. Many homeowners in Bryan prefer muted tones that blend in with the natural surroundings or coordinate with their home exteriors.
Benefits of Choosing Composite Over Wood or Vinyl
Still on the fence? (Pun intended.) Let’s break it down.
Compared to Wood:
No rot or splintering
No need for regular staining or sealing
Much longer lifespan
Better pest resistance
Compared to Vinyl:
More natural appearance
Stronger against impact
Less brittle in cold weather
More eco-friendly (uses recycled materials)
Composite fencing isn’t the cheapest upfront option, but when you factor in maintenance and replacement costs, it’s often the most affordable long-term solution.

Is composite fencing easy to maintain?
Yes, that’s one of its key features. With composite products, there’s no staining, painting, or sealing required. A quick rinse with soap and water a couple of times a year keeps it looking great. Say goodbye to the constant maintenance of a traditional wood fence.
Will it fade or change color over time?
Composite fence boards may fade slightly in the first few months as they adjust to UV exposure, but that’s completely normal. Most quality brands, including Trex composite fencing, have built-in UV inhibitors to reduce long-term fading and keep the appearance consistent for years.
